Not sure what all the excitement is about. It IS an option on the 2009 model as shown on the Infiniti website:

Vehicle Alarm Impact Sensor MSRP $130
· Sensors detect impact vibrations from a window breaking <o></o>
· Vibrations trigger your vehicle's factory-installed alarm system

Only shown as applicable to the X, Journey and Sport (not base). Second from the bottom of the list:

2009 Infiniti G37 Sedan Packages and Options - Infiniti USA
